Best Practices for Managing Data Center Cooling Costs
![](https://ziontechgroup.com/wp-content/uploads/2024/11/1731653726.png)
Managing data center cooling costs is a critical aspect of running a successful and efficient data center. With the increasing demand for data storage and processing power, the need for effective cooling systems has become more important than ever. In order to optimize cooling costs and ensure the longevity of your data center equipment, it is essential to implement best practices for managing data center cooling costs.
1. Implement Hot Aisle/Cold Aisle Containment: One of the most effective ways to reduce cooling costs is to implement hot aisle/cold aisle containment in your data center. This design segregates the hot and cold air streams, preventing them from mixing and reducing the overall cooling load on your equipment. By implementing this containment system, you can significantly reduce cooling costs and improve the efficiency of your data center cooling system.
2. Optimize Airflow Management: Proper airflow management is essential for maintaining optimal cooling efficiency in your data center. Ensure that your equipment is positioned in a way that allows for efficient airflow, and consider using blanking panels and cable management systems to prevent airflow obstructions. By optimizing airflow management, you can reduce cooling costs and improve the overall efficiency of your data center cooling system.
3. Utilize Economizer Cooling: Economizer cooling systems use outside air to cool data center equipment, reducing the need for mechanical cooling systems and lowering overall cooling costs. By implementing economizer cooling systems in your data center, you can take advantage of free cooling opportunities and reduce your energy consumption.
4. Utilize Data Center Infrastructure Management (DCIM) Software: DCIM software can help you monitor and manage your data center cooling systems more effectively. By using DCIM software, you can track cooling efficiency, identify areas for improvement, and optimize cooling systems for maximum efficiency. This can help you reduce cooling costs and improve the overall performance of your data center.
5. Regular Maintenance and Upgrades: Regular maintenance and upgrades are essential for ensuring the efficiency of your data center cooling systems. Make sure to clean and inspect cooling equipment regularly, replace filters as needed, and upgrade outdated equipment to improve efficiency. By investing in regular maintenance and upgrades, you can extend the lifespan of your cooling systems and reduce cooling costs in the long run.
